Rock Around the Clock With Flair and Fun

she's dress with flair and fun
in a red floral dress,
petticoat and finesse,
shoes color of the sun

she gathers up her dress,
he loosen his necktie
feel the music and fly
to 1950's success

toe tapping Summertime Blues,
and sweet Peggy Sue, chill
to slow Blueberry Hill,
fast pace Tutti Frutti, and booze
